/* MAIN PART */
a {color: #1b3958;}
a:visited {color: #007dbf;}
a:hover {color: #007dbf;}

.home_link {text-decoration: none;}

body				{background: #fff; font-size: 100%; font-family: "Times New Roman"; color: #000; padding: 0px; margin: 0px;}
li					{margin: 0px; padding: 0px;}
td					{vertical-align: top;}

/* ID's PART */
#main				{min-width:990px; max-width:1300px; width: expression((document.documentElement.clientWidth || document.body.clientWidth) < 1024 ? '1024px' : (document.documentElement.clientWidth || document.body.clientWidth) > 1300 ? '1300px' : '100%' ); width: 100%; font-size: 95%;}
#top_menu			{height: 274px; width: 161px; background: url(../images/navbg.jpg) repeat-y left; display:block;}
#top_menu_l			{width: 14px; background: url(../images/navls.jpg) no-repeat top right;}
#top_menu_r			{width: 14px; background: url(../images/text.jpg) no-repeat top left;}
#top_herb			{width: 200px; background: url(../images/gerb.jpg) no-repeat top right;}
#top_bg_right		{background: url(../images/gerbsh.jpg) no-repeat top left; width: 22px;}
#top				{padding-left: 23px; padding-top: 21px; color: #134a81; font-size: 240%; background: url(../images/text.jpg) no-repeat -14px 0px;}
#top img			{margin-top: 15px;}
.top_diff			{width: 11px; display: block;}
.footer_diff		{width: 11px;}
#leftblock			{background: url(../images/blockbg.jpg) repeat-x top; padding-top: 2px;}
#centerblock		{}
#contentblock		{background: url(../images/blockbg.jpg) repeat-x top; padding: 4px 5px 0px 23px; width: 100%;}
#rightblock			{padding-top: 0px;}
#rightblock table	{width:200px; }
#top_menu ul		{margin: 10px 0px 0px 0px; padding: 0px;}
#top_menu ul li		{background: url(../images/navl.jpg) no-repeat bottom left; padding: 1px 0px 4px 0px; list-style: none; }
#top_menu ul li a,
#top_menu ul li a:visited
					{text-decoration: none; color: #1b3958; font-size: 95%; padding-left: 26px; background: url(../images/arr.gif) no-repeat 9px 2px;}
#top_menu ul li a:hover
					{text-decoration: none; color: #007dbf; padding-left: 26px; background: url(../images/arro.gif) no-repeat 9px 2px;}					

/* CLASSES PART */
.title				{color: #134a81; font-size: 120%; padding-bottom: 11px;}
.simpleblock		{background: url(../images/blockbg.jpg) repeat-x top; padding: 4px 0px 0px 23px;}
.date				{color: #666666;}
.footer				{height: 73px; background: url(../images/botbg.jpg) repeat-x top; font-family: Tahoma; font-size: 65%; color: #666666; padding-top: 17px;}
.footer_center		{height: 73px; background: url(../images/botbg.jpg) repeat-x top; font-family: Tahoma; font-size: 65%; color: #666666; padding: 17px 5px 0px 23px; width: 100%;}
.map				{float: right; display: block; width: 120px; padding-top: 4px; letter-spacing:37px;}
/*
.map a				{margin-left: 37px; display: block; float: right;}
.map a span			{text-indent: -9999px; cursor:pointer;display:block;overflow:hidden;position:absolute;}
.map_home,
.map_home:visited	{width: 11px; height: 10px; background: url(../images/home.gif) no-repeat top left; display: block;}
.map_home:hover		{width: 11px; height: 10px; background: url(../images/home_hover.gif) no-repeat top left; display: block;}

.map_search,
.map_search:visited	{width: 11px; height: 11px; background: url(../images/search.gif) no-repeat top left; display: block;}
.map_search:hover	{width: 11px; height: 11px; background: url(../images/search_hover.gif) no-repeat top left; display: block;}

.map_mail,
.map_mail:visited	{width: 12px; height: 12px; background: url(../images/mail.gif) no-repeat top left; display: block;}
.map_mail:hover		{width: 12px; height: 12px; background: url(../images/mail_hover.gif) no-repeat top left; display: block;}
*/
.map_content		{float: left; display: block;}

.input				{border: 1px solid #cccccc; color: #727272; font-family: Tahoma; font-size: 100%; padding: 1px 4px 3px 4px;}

/*ETC*/
.title_lb		{color: #134a81; font-size: 120%; padding: 0px 0px 0px 15px;}

#top_menu ul li div.nav_off			{text-decoration: none; color: #007dbf; font-size: 95%; padding-left: 26px; background: url(../images/arro.gif) no-repeat 9px 2px;}	

#leftblock_nav			{background: url(../images/blockbg.jpg) repeat-x top; padding: 4px 0px 0px 5px; width:161px;}
#leftblock_nav ul li 	{list-style: none;}

hr				{height: 1px; border: 0px; color: #cccccc; background-color: #cccccc;}

/*LeftBlock*/
#lbn 			{padding:0; margin:0;}
#lbn ul			{padding:20px 0 0 23px; margin:0;}

/*TABLE*/
TABLE#Tld
{ font-size:80%; border-collapse: collapse;	}

TABLE#Tld TD
{border-bottom: #E8E8E8 1px solid; padding: 0.5em 5px 0.5em 0; vertical-align: top;}

TABLE#Tld TD P
{padding:0; margin:0;}

/*SEARCH*/
.ajaxSearch_highlight0 { 
font-weight:bold; 
font-size:110%;
}

.ajaxSearch_highlight1 { 
font-weight:bold; 
font-size:110%;
}

.ajaxSearch_highlight2 { 
font-weight:bold; 
font-size:110%;
}

.ajaxSearch_highlight3 { 
font-weight:bold; 
font-size:110%;
}

.ajaxSearch_highlight4 { 
font-weight:bold; 
font-size:110%;
}

.AS_ajax_hightlight1 { 
background:#990000;
}

.footer #ajaxSearch_submit { display:none;}

.footer #ajaxSearch_input {border: 1px solid #cccccc; color: #727272; font-family: Tahoma; font-size: 120%; padding: 1px 4px 3px 4px; height:13px; width: 190px; }

#ajaxSearch_form { }
        
#ajaxSearch_input {
font-family:Arial; 
font-size:90%; 
text-align: left; 
color: #666666; 
padding: 0px 5px 0 3px; 
width: 70%; 
border:1px solid  #999999;  
vertical-align:middle; 
height:20px; 
}

#ajaxSearch_output {        }
.ajaxSearch_paging {        }
.AS_ajax_result {        }

.AS_ajax_resultLink { 
text-decoration: underline; 
}

.AS_ajax_resultDescription{        }
.AS_ajax_more {        }


/*SITEMAP WAY*/
#sitemap { line-height:140%; font-size:100%;}
#sitemap ul { list-style-type:none; font-weight:bold;}
#sitemap ul li { list-style-type:none;}
#sitemap ul li ul { font-weight:normal; list-style-type:none;}
